COURSE AIMS
To introduce the skills, techniques and benefits of coaching. The workshop investigates how behaviours develop in people and how using the coaching approach can make long term changes to negative or challenging behaviours. We also look at how coaching can be used to develop long term action plans and improve individual and team performance.
COURSE CONTENT
- Role of the Coach
- When to coach
- Values and Beliefs
- Coaching Skills
- Coaching Model
- Advanced Techniques
COURSE BENEFITS
Coaching allows you to raise awareness in individuals of their need to change or improve. This generates commitment to take on board actions and make changes to their attitude, behaviour or performance meaning more effective people in your team or organisation.
Be the end of the session attendees will:
- Accurately describe the role of the coach and when coaching should be used
- Explain how values and beliefs effect the way we coach and are coached
- Demonstrate the skills required of an effective coach
- Describe advanced coaching techniques and demonstrate their use
WHO SHOULD ATTEND?
People at any level who would like to help others develop skills, make improvements or make changes in their lives.
